Better Technology, Better Retirement Savings: Exploring the Digital Tools that Improve User Experience
Today, 23 million people who have access to workplace retirement savings programs do not use them – and millions more who do save are not saving enough for long-term financial security. One opportunity for improving saver outcomes lies in exploring the latest insights about the potential for – and risks of new digital tools and behavioral approaches. Design, automation, and other digital technologies can make a difference in getting more people to save more money. This event will explore how.

The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) is restructuring the affiliation system for schools and making the process completely digital.
The new system has been restructured as per various recommendations for systemic reforms laid down in the new NEP.
Speculations have been rife that the Central Board of Secondary Education may release the date sheet for Class 10, 12 board examinations after 35-40 days. Usually, the board releases the time table two months before the commencement of examinations.
The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E) will announce the exam schedule for Class 10 and Class 12 next week, Union Education Minister Ramesh Pokhriyal Nishank on Thursday. As per news agency ANI, Pokhriyal said that the CBSE will announce exam schedule for Class 10 and Class 12 on February 2.
